# seen
*A simple blog generator written in bash*
### How to use
First, install `markdown` because this script uses it heavily.
Put your markdown files on `articles/<name of file>.md` (create the directory if it doesn't exist).
You also need to create a config file. Put it in `articles/<name of file>.cfg`. It should use the same name your markdown file uses.
Example :
name="Hello World"
desc="Welcome to my blog!"
date="9th December 2021"
And run the following:
$ chmod +x seen.sh
$ ./seen.sh
Your blog is in the `www/` directory. You can make your webserver use it.
You can also use CSS files, just put them into the `templates/` directory.
Feel free to customize other html files present in that directory.
Seen supports other options too, for more info, run the following:
$ ./seen.sh --help
